Advanced Driver Monitoring Systems: Safety That Watches Out for You



A significant emphasis in vehicle technology is lowering human mistake, and 2025 will certainly introduce a lot more refined vehicle driver tracking systems. These setups utilize indoor video cameras and sensors to maintain track of the vehicle driver's behavior, eye activity, head position, and also stress levels based on facial stress or heart price.



If the system finds sleepiness, it can provide a prompt alert. If diversion is kept in mind, it can delicately lead focus back to the road. These features are particularly valuable in rush hour or throughout late-night driving. With many people managing limited timetables, this type of built-in support can be a literal lifesaver. Next-Gen Augmented Reality Dashboards: Information, Clearly Displayed



Heads-up display screens have been around for some time, yet in 2025, they're progressing into something even more dynamic. Increased Reality (AR) dashboards are beginning to replace typical display screens with immersive overlays that forecast details directly onto the windscreen. That means navigation cues, hazard warnings, and speed up restrictions all show up in your view without taking your eyes off the roadway.



This improvement makes driving much safer and a lot more user-friendly. You'll get real-time updates that integrate smoothly with the globe before you. It's not almost making driving much easier-- it's regarding turning the whole windscreen into a command center that aids you concentrate and respond quickly. Vehicle-to-Everything (V2X) Communication: Talking to the World Around You



While self-governing automobiles still have some distance to go, the systems that support them are progressing swiftly. Among the most anticipated changes can be found in 2025 is V2X interaction. This innovation allows your vehicle to exchange data with various other automobiles, traffic signal, road sensing units, and even infrastructure systems like bridges or building and construction areas.



What does that mean for chauffeurs? A smoother, safer trip. Your automobile can alert you if an additional car is approaching as well rapidly from a dead spot, if there's an accident up in advance, or if a red light will change. It's like your car has eyes and ears past what you can see. This information isn't just valuable-- it might help in reducing traffic crashes, improve flow, and also lower insurance coverage costs in time.



When these systems come to be widely applied, commuting might end up being much less stressful and a lot more reliable. It's a development that puts connection to operate in meaningful, everyday methods.
